1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the function of the pacinian corpuscle?

Back

The pacinian corpuscle is a sensory receptor that detects deep pressure and vibration in the skin.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the role of sweat glands in the skin?

Back

Sweat glands help regulate body temperature by producing sweat, which cools the body when it evaporates.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does Meissner's corpuscle detect?

Back

Meissner's corpuscle is a sensory receptor that detects light touch and texture.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the purpose of hair follicles?

Back

Hair follicles are structures in the skin that produce hair and are involved in the growth cycle of hair.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the function of arteries in the skin?

Back

Arteries supply oxygenated blood to the skin, providing nutrients and helping to regulate temperature.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What are the two main layers of the skin?

Back

The two main layers of the skin are the epidermis (outer layer) and the dermis (inner layer).

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the epidermis?

Back

The epidermis is the outermost layer of skin, providing a barrier to protect underlying tissues.
